Problem accessing webui remotely...


NSMeister

Recommended Posts

So I decided to start using WEBUI to follow my torrents download progress from anywhere on my iphone with uRemote.

Anyway I installed it and have it working fine when going through "localhost:port/gui" or 192.168.1.1:port/gui on the iphone. But when I try to access it through "publicIP:port/gui", it gives me an "invalid request" page. I use a linksys WRT54G, I've forwarded the port that I use and I am not restricting any IPs.

If anyone could help I would appreciate it. :'(

"....Anyway I installed it and have it working fine when going through "localhost:port/gui" ..... on the iphone...."

You try to access to localhost:port/gui on iphone?....this way u just trying to access to ur iphone..coz localhost corresponds to ip of device which u r accessing from...

"Anyway I installed it and have it working fine when going through ... 192.168.1.1:port/gui on the iphone...."

And this is right way to go...if ur computer and ur iphone are on the same LAN and ur pc have lan ip set to 192.168.1.1 ...u have to be able to access to ur webui if u set it properly..BUT

if again 192.168.1.1 is ur iphone LAN ip...like in 1st case u wont be able to acess to webui coz on ur iphone u have to enter IP of YOUR COMPUTER..

so

If u have installed utorrent on pc with lan-ip 10.0.0.1 and ext-ip °93.2.2.2" and u want LOCALLY manage ur utorrent application via webui .u have to enter in browser "localhost:port/gui" OR "10.0.0.1:port/gui"

and u will succedd..

and If u wanna access ur webui from external ip...from iphone for example...in uremote u should be putting 93.2.2.2:port/gui ...or if u have dns name for it "example.com:port/gui"

thats the thing

1.if u get invalid request it could be that u have to add port mapping instruction to firewall exceptions (if u dont have upnp enabled in utorrent)..

first try to disable firewall on ur pc with utorrent and then try to acess from iphone..

if it works...so do the step 1.

if doesnt sometthing wrong with webui settings.

also u can try to access from thesame pc entering NOT "localhost:port/gui" NOR "10.0.0.1:port/gui" BUT 93.2.2.2:port/gui...it should work as well...if it will then it was just network connection propblem on ur iphone ...if not...smth with firewall or NAT routing rules.
